Jimmy Fallon Injured Again At Harvard Lampoon Award Gala: Tux-Clad Comic Trips Over ‘Random Girl,’ Hurts Other Hand


Jimmy Fallon was injured again. After tripping and crashing during a Harvard University celebration intended to honor Jimmy, Fallon slashed open his hand in yet another fall, reported Us Weekly.

The injured 41-year-old comedian was clutching a bottle of Jagermeister when the accident happened. Fallon, famed for his antics as the host of the Tonight Show, was thrilled when he learned that the Harvard Lampoon wanted to pay homage to his wit and wisdom. But Jimmy wasn’t so thrilled when amid the celebration with Harvard’s humor publication, Fallon managed to hurt himself again.

Fallon emphasized later that although he was injured (no, it wasn’t a spoof of his previous accidents), he’s all right. The incident occurred when a young woman was crouched in front of Fallon. He then fell over her.

“Nothing that a few band aids couldn’t fix,” Jimmy later shared.

Fallon previously injured his other hand.

“Tripped and caught my fall,” Jimmy shared about that accident. “Ring caught on side of table almost ripped my finger off.”

Although the accident-prone comedian made light of his most recent damage to his appendages, the fact that he fell while holding that bottle of Jaegermeister could have resulted in much more serious injury. Fallon was injured enough to require a visit to Massachusetts General Hospital, reported People.

“Some random girl kneeled down in front of him abruptly as he was turning around and he tripped over her because he didn’t see her,” explained an insider.

Fallon injured his right hand a mere four months after hurting his other hand.

However, the significance of Jimmy’s honor at Harvard University may help ease the pain of yet another accident. The tuxedo-clad Fallon received the Elmer Award for Excellence in Humor. Jimmy is the first person to receive that award since the turn of the century. Unfortunately, the honor was somewhat diminished by the humility of tripping and falling again.

“Jimmy went to the ground, and everybody asked if he was OK,” said one person who observed the accident-prone comic crash. “He said he was fine.”

Despite Fallon insisting that he was all right, it apparently was clear that he was injured because after the Cambridge Police became involved to guide him back to a standing position, Fallon climbed into his limousine to go to the hospital. One person watched the medical emergency play out.

“A guy and a guy got out of the limo, and went in before him for like five minutes,” recalled the person hoping for an autograph. “They came out, waved to the car, Jimmy got out, and they all walked into Mass General.”

Fallon later had fun at a party with the Harvard Lampoon group but had his hand in a noticeable bandage. The party was prefaced by treating himself to Scorpion Bowls at the Hong Kong Restaurant. At that Harvard Square bar, Fallon delighted students who were also sporting tuxedos by drinking with them.

“He was waving at people, and taking selfies with girls,” recalled an observer. “Everybody would scream every time he stood up.”

Thus far, although Fallon was injured in this latest incident, the new accident isn’t as severe as the one to the other hand. Fallon had to undergo surgery for that accident, reported CNN.

Jimmy revealed that when he fell, his wife’s favorite braided rug is to blame.

“I tripped and fell in my kitchen on a braided rug that my wife loves, and I can’t wait to burn it to the ground,” Fallon joked. “My ring got caught on the countertop when I was going down, and stuck there and pulled my finger off.”

Although Fallon initially knew that he was injured and thought he might have broken his finger, Jimmy soon learned that it was significantly worse and required emergency surgery.

“Apparently the odds aren’t great with these things,” Fallon revealed. “Usually they just cut your finger off.”
